About Cortney A. Watt

Cortney A. Watt is a scholar working on Ecology, Oceanography and Atmospheric Science, having authored 60 papers that have together received 1.5k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Marine animal studies overview (41 papers), Arctic and Antarctic ice dynamics (19 papers) and Marine and fisheries research (15 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Ecology (871 citations), Ecological Modeling (128 citations) and Parasitology (121 citations). Cortney A. Watt has collaborated with scholars based in Canada, United States and Greenland. Frequent co-authors include Volker Salewski, S.C. Mitchell, Ricardo A. Scrosati, Steven H. Ferguson, J. Swinton, Benjamin M. Bolker, Peter J. Hudson, Sharon Lloyd, Cheryl Briggs and Andrew P. Dobson. Their work appears in journals such as Science, S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ología and Environmental Science & Technology.
